# Kyoto loud guitar noise arrest

Neighbors in Kyoto’s Nishikyo ward began filing complaints regarding a 61-year-old resident’s incessant electric guitar playing and blaring radio, which produced volumes between 80 and 90 dB. While initial reports suggested complaints began in 2019, subsequent investigations indicate the disturbances may have persisted for up to a decade, with police issuing warnings as early as 2017.

On 23 July 2026, police arrested Kazunori Yokoi, charging him with bodily injury. The noise, described as hard rock music played “24 hours a day,” reportedly caused insomnia, depression, and tinnitus among at least four elderly neighbors aged between 60 and 80. One victim expressed relief following the arrest, stating, “After the arrest I felt relief – a world without sound.”

During the arrest, officers seized 76 items from Yokoi’s apartment, including more than 40 guitars and various amplifiers. Investigators noted that the sound levels were comparable to being on board a moving train. Although Yokoi acknowledged creating the noise, he has denied that it caused any physical or mental injuries. The case is proceeding through the courts.
